Beispielprogramme zum herunterladen
Hier finden Sie einige von mir erstellte Beispielprogramme, die Sie gern herunterladen
und verwenden dürfen. An dieser Stelle auch noch mal der Hinweis, dass
Quelltexte und Programme dem Urheberrecht unterliegen!
- Autoplay…
-
ist ein frei konfigurierbares Programm zum Starten beliebiger Anwendungen. In Verbindung
mit der windowseigenen Autorun–Funktion kann Autoplay
zum Beispiel so konfiguriert werden, dass die auf einem Wechselmedium (CD/DVD, USB–Stick
usw.) vorhandenen Applikationen bequem gestartet werden können.
Weiter…
- ChangeAge…
-
kann dazu verwendet werden, um das "Alter" von Dateien zu manipulieren.
Mithilfe von ChangeAge kann man somit das Datum und die
Uhrzeit von beliebigen Dateien neu einstellen.
Weiter…
- CharacterLookup…
-
übersetzt einen Zahlenwert (dezimal, hexadezimal oder auch binär) in das
zugehörige Unicode–Zeichen. Außerdem werden alle verfügbaren
Zeichen eines gewählten Zeichensatzes in einer Tabelle angezeigt.
Weiter…
- ClipboardViewer…
-
erlaubet einen Einblick in die tatsächlich vorhandenen Daten der Windows–Zwischenablage
zu werfen. Außerdem besteht die Möglichkeit mit Hilfe des Programms ClipboardViewer die jeweiligen Informationen für eine
spätere Weiterberarbeitung in externen Dateien zu speichern.
Weiter…
- ContextMenu…
-
ermöglicht die Registrierung beliebiger Programme für das Kontextmenü
des Windows–Explorers. Somit können durch ContextMenu
häufig verwendete Anwendungen direkt aus dem Windows–Explorer heraus
gestartet werden.
Weiter…
- EasyCOM…
-
ist eine Anleitung in vier Teilen zur Erzeugung einer Komponente für das in
Windows verfügbare Component Object Model (COM).
Dabei verdeutlichen die einzelnen EasyCOM–Abschnitte
die jeweils nötigen Schritte, damit eine Client–Anwendung mit ihrem COM–Server
kommunizieren kann.
Weiter…
- FBlockManager…
-
veranschaulicht Techniken und zeigt Tricks, wie mithilfe von .NET und C# unterschiedliche
technische Probleme gelöst werden können. Beispielsweise wird demonstriert,
wie ein .NET Assembly dynamisch geladen und über eine Schnittstelle gesteuert
werden kann.
Weiter…
- HexTextBox…
-
ist eine Eingabebox, mit deren Hilfe binäre Daten in hexadezimaler Form bearbeitet
werden können. Diese Komponente ist in ihrer Funktionsweise durchaus vergleichbar
mit der Standard–Eingabebox von Windows, nur das hier eben nicht beliebige
Zeichen eingegeben werden können.
Weiter…
- HexViewer…
-
ist eine Komponente, mit deren Hilfe binäre Daten in hexadezimaler Form dargestellt
werden können. Diese Komponente ist in ihrer Funktionsweise durchaus vergleichbar
mit den Standard–Komponenten von Windows, nur das hier eben nicht beliebige
Zeichen dargestellt werden können.
Weiter…
- ImageViewer…
-
ist ein schlichtes kleines Programm, das zur Anzeige von Bildern eingesetzt
werden kann. Im Grunde existiert dieses Programm nur, um die Defizite der in Windows 7
eingebauten Fotoanzeige zu umgehen.
Weiter…
- KeyboardChoice…
-
wird eingesetzt, um die Benutzereingaben in einer Stapelverarbeitungsdatei, einer
sogenannten Batchdatei, abfragen und auswerten zu können. Wer also des Öfteren
Batch–Programme schreibt und deren Funktionalität aufpeppen möchte,
sollte sich KeyboardChoice auf jeden Fall herunterladen.
Weiter…
- LogAndTrace…
-
ist eine dynamische Link–Bibliothek, allgemein bekannt als DLL, mit deren
Hilfe sogenanntes Logging auf einfache Weise bewerkstelligt werden kann. Da das
Schreiben von LOG–Dateien in der Regel nur für Softwareentwickler in
Frage kommt, ist die Verwendung von LogAndTrace leider
nur für meine Kollegen wirklich interessant.
Weiter…
- ResourcesViewer…
-
zeigt die binären Ressourcen von dynamischen Link–Bibliotheken, allgemein
bekannt als DLL, beziehungsweise von Programmen, also Dateien mit der Erweiterung
EXE, an. Außerdem können hiermit die angezeigten Ressourcen auch entsprechend
exportiert werden.
Weiter…
- ScancodeMapping…
-
erlaubt eine Anpassung der Zuordnung der Tasten eines Keyboards zu deren sogenannten
Scancodes. Diese Scancodes werden intern von Windows dazu verwendet werden, um die
jeweiligen Buchstaben auf dem Bildschirm zu erzeugen. Auch kann man mit
ScancodeMapping beliebige Tasten eines Keyboards ausschalten, sodass
völlig überflüssige Tasten, wie zum Beispiel die Feststelltaste,
hierdurch deaktiviert werden können.
Weiter…
- TrayLaunch…
-
bietet die Möglichkeit, vorher konfigurierte Programme über ein Symbol
in der Tray–Icon–Leiste, auch bekannt als Info–Icon–Leiste,
aufzurufen. Somit erlaubt TrayLaunch einen schnellen Zugriff
auf oft verwendete Programme.
Weiter…
|